Psychotechnique Belgique is a psychometric test preparation platform for recruitment and public-sector selection processes in Belgium. The site highlights online tests, free practice, step-by-step explanations, and real-time statistics, with the goal of helping users prepare for aptitude assessments used in recruitment or public exams for security roles, STIB, TEC, SNCB, the police, the military, Forem, Travaillerpour.be/Selor, and similar organizations.
Based on the content, this is not a traditional live or recorded course. It is closer to an online question bank and mock practice platform. Its coverage is fairly comprehensive, including numerical reasoning, verbal reasoning, logical reasoning, spatial reasoning, abstract reasoning, mechanical/technical comprehension, personality questionnaires, situational judgment tests, and workplace scenario tasks such as bac à courrier. The platform also categorizes practice by test publisher and employer scenario, including SHL, Aon cut-e, Talogy, Central Test, Maki, Selor, and SNCB, making it suitable for job seekers with a clearly defined exam target who want focused preparation.
Both the page title and body mention “free online tests” and “promotions,” but no specific plans, subscription prices, purchase methods, or refund terms are provided, so the full paid model cannot be determined. The text also does not mention any certification or certificate upon completion of training. It is best understood as a test preparation tool rather than a qualification or certification course.
The main strengths are its broad coverage of question types and its emphasis on corrected practice, step-by-step explanations, timed training, and simulations close to real testing conditions, which makes it beginner-friendly for psychometric test takers. Its localization is also strong, especially for people preparing for selection processes in Belgium’s public sector, transport systems, and security roles. The drawbacks are a general lack of transparency: the background of instructors or assessment experts, question bank size, paid-user benefits, customer support, and interface languages are not fully explained. For users who want systematic training in assessment theory or an official certificate, it may not be the best fit.
It is best suited to people preparing to work in Belgium or take recruitment assessments for Belgian public-sector bodies or companies, especially French-speaking users. The content is in French and mentions that some language tests involve Dutch and German, but it does not clearly state whether the platform itself is multilingual.
